I have access to a Bloomberg Terminal for 3 months, what are some necessary keystrokes to learn from it?

I am sort of use to it, and I have a very basic knowledge of how it operates, but what are some important things to know about a terminal in regards to investment banking? I have seen their "Bloomberg University" cheat-sheet on Investment banking, but I feel like those are just basic keystrokes that I could easily pick-up. Suggestions on what I can learn, or more in-depth functions of a terminal that are helpful for banking?

 

Just got to Bloomberg University and get certified. The videos are a great way to indoctrinate you on using the terminal. Also, as mentioned above, being able to use the excel plugin is a big productivity boost.
